what is the function for (0,0)(1,0.5)(2,2)(3,4.5)

what function?
x = 0 gives y = 0 x = 1 gives y = 0.5 x = 2 gives y = 2 x = 3 gives y = 4.5 Notice that going from 0 to 0.5 is a jump of 0.5 Going from 0.5 to 2 is a jump of 1.5 Going from 2 to 4.5 is a jump of 2.5 So the pattern should indicate that you do: \(0 \rightarrow +0.5 \rightarrow +1.5 \rightarrow + 2.5 \rightarrow \ldots \) Or another way to see it which might be easier is to see (and write as a function) that you are doing: \(x = 0, y = 0^2(0.5)=0\\ x = 1, y = 1^2(0.5)=0.5\\ x =2, y = 2^2(0.5)=2\) etc.
